Ordinals
beta
Sat 1899751390391463
decimal
64401.22590391463
percentile
3.7995027807829262%
name
mbsahgvzrwfq
cycle
0
epoch
2
block
64401
offset
22590391463
timestamp
2025-09-07 06:03:14 UTC
(expected)
rarity
common
prev
next